class OVSNeutronAgent(l2population_rpc.L2populationRpcCallBackTunnelMixin, |
|
dvr_rpc.DVRAgentRpcCallbackMixin): |
|
'''Implements OVS-based tunneling, VLANs and flat networks. |
|
|
|
Two local bridges are created: an integration bridge (defaults to |
|
'br-int') and a tunneling bridge (defaults to 'br-tun'). An |
|
additional bridge is created for each physical network interface |
|
used for VLANs and/or flat networks. |
|
|
|
All VM VIFs are plugged into the integration bridge. VM VIFs on a |
|
given virtual network share a common "local" VLAN (i.e. not |
|
propagated externally). The VLAN id of this local VLAN is mapped |
|
to the physical networking details realizing that virtual network. |
|
|
|
For virtual networks realized as GRE tunnels, a Logical Switch |
|
(LS) identifier is used to differentiate tenant traffic on |
|
inter-HV tunnels. A mesh of tunnels is created to other |
|
Hypervisors in the cloud. These tunnels originate and terminate on |
|
the tunneling bridge of each hypervisor. Port patching is done to |
|
connect local VLANs on the integration bridge to inter-hypervisor |
|
tunnels on the tunnel bridge. |
|
|
|
For each virtual network realized as a VLAN or flat network, a |
|
veth or a pair of patch ports is used to connect the local VLAN on |
|
the integration bridge with the physical network bridge, with flow |
|
rules adding, modifying, or stripping VLAN tags as necessary. |
|
''' |
